Types of Shoe Racks for Different Needs
When considering which shoe racks suit your space, lifestyle, and family size, it helps to know the different types available. Here's a breakdown of popular styles and how each can transform your space:
1. Shoe Rack With Seat
One of the most practical and user-friendly designs, a Shoe Rack With Seat combines utility with comfort. Ideal for entryways and hallways, this design provides a cushioned seat on top of a shoe rack wooden base, allowing you to sit down comfortably while putting on or removing shoes.
Whether you're in a hurry or want a more accessible option for kids and the elderly, this type of wooden shoe rack fits beautifully in transitional areas of your home. Some versions also come with hidden compartments under the seat for additional storage.
2. Shoe Cabinets
If you're looking for something sleek and enclosed, Shoe Cabinets are the go-to option. These are closed-front shoe racks that hide your footwear from sight, creating a cleaner and more elegant appearance in your space. The doors prevent dust buildup and keep the area looking uncluttered.
For homes with large families or avid shoe collectors, these cabinets often feature multiple compartments and adjustable shelving, making them highly customizable. A shoe rack wooden version of this type looks especially charming in rustic, boho, or classic interiors.
3. Open Shoe Rack
For those who prefer easy access and visibility, an Open Shoe Rack is a minimal yet effective solution. Designed for convenience, these shoe racks allow you to see and grab your shoes quickly without fumbling through doors or compartments.
Though they don’t shield shoes from dust, they work well in areas with good ventilation and low traffic. An open wooden shoe rack with slatted shelves offers breathability and adds a decorative touch to mudrooms or covered verandas.
4. Modular Shoe Racks
Versatility is the hallmark of Modular Shoe Racks. These modern, build-as-you-go designs can be customized to fit your space and shoe collection. Ideal for renters or people who love to reconfigure their furniture, these racks can grow with your needs.
Modular units come in stackable blocks or interlocking shelves that make the best use of vertical and horizontal space. Choosing a wooden shoe rack modular system offers durability while keeping your design cohesive and polished.
Smart Storage Ideas to Maximize Your Shoe Rack
Now that we’ve explored the types, let’s get creative with ways to optimize your shoe rack for space-saving and aesthetic appeal:
-
Label the shelves: Especially useful in shoe cabinets, labels can help each family member identify their designated space.
-
Use baskets and bins: In open shoe racks, wicker or fabric bins can store flip-flops or kids’ shoes while keeping the area tidy.
-
Incorporate vertical storage: Use wall-mounted options or tall shoe rack wooden designs to save floor space in small apartments.
-
Rotate seasonally: Keep seasonal shoes within reach and store away off-season pairs in higher or closed compartments.
-
Add lighting: LED strip lighting under shelves not only helps locate shoes easily but also adds a modern touch to your wooden shoe rack.

Placement Tips for Your Shoe Rack
The location of your shoe rack significantly impacts its function and the ambiance of the room. Here are some expert tips:
-
Entryway: Install a shoe rack with seat or a narrow shoe cabinet near your door for convenience and quick access.
-
Bedroom Closet: A modular wooden shoe rack helps you keep shoes organized alongside your wardrobe.
-
Living Room Corners: With stylish designs, a shoe stand can double as a side table or decorative corner unit.
-
Balcony or Veranda: Use an open shoe rack for outdoor slippers and gardening shoes where ventilation is ideal.
